O R D E R
The petitioner, M.Thirugnanam, has filed this writ petition for issuance of a writ of mandamus directing the respondents to settle the petitioner's retirement benefits like gratuity, dearness allowance arrears and encashment of unearned leave on private affairs with interest at the rate of not less
than 12% per annum payable from the date of retirement and consequently directing the respondents to pay interest at the rate of 12% per annum for the belated settlement of retirement benefits to the petitioner payable from the date of retirement i.e., 30.11.2012 to till date of actual payment to the petitioner within the time that may be stipulated by this Hon'ble Court.
2.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ner. Mr.S.Sairaman, learned counsel takes notice on behalf of the respondents.
3.The petitioner joined as Junior Assistant in the year 1981 in the erstwhile Pallavan Transport Corporation (District Wing), Chennai and retired as Senior Superintendent on 30.11.2012, while working in the Commercial Section of the second respondent Corporation on reaching the age of superannuation. Now the grievance of the petitioner is that his retirement benefits, namely, gratuity, dearness allowance arrears and encashment of unearned leave on private affairs etc., have not been till date settled by the respondents. 4.Since the issue is squarely covered by the various orders passed by this Court, in the light of the Hon'ble Division Bench judgment in W.A.(MD) Nos.383 to 457 of 2015 dated 12.6.2015 (K.Rajendran and others vs.
The Tamil Nadu State Transport Corporation (Madurai) Limited represented by its Managing Director, Madurai and others), this writ petition is disposed of with a direction to the respondents to settle the entire terminal benefits due and payable to the petitioner through twelve equal monthly instalments carrying interest of 6% p.a. The instalments should commence from May, 2016 and each of the instalments should be paid on or before 7th of each month. In case of any delay in the payment of the instalments, the interest payable would become 18% p.a. for the delayed period apart from any other remedy which may be available to the petitioner for such non-payment of the instalments. No costs.
